Sources Sought Notice
Huntingdon County - Market Research

Notice: This advertisement is for market research purposes for a potential opportunity. This advertisement is not a solicitation for offers, nor is it a request for proposals. The purpose of this advertisement is to identify potential sources and suitable locations and is not intended to pre-qualify or disqualify any potential offers. The Government will not pay for any costs incurred because of this advertisement. The Government cannot provide any warranty, expressed or implied, as to the accuracy, reliability or completeness of contents of the furnished information found within this advertisement. Respondents are advised that the Government assumes no responsibility to award a lease based upon responses to this advertisement

The Altoona VA Medical Center, Altoona, PA desires to identify potential sources that have the capability to provide up to 11,386 Net Usable Square Feet (NUSF) of leased space for a Community Based Outpatient Clinic within the delineated area identified below. Space requirement includes a contiguous space (preferable on one floor but not more than two floors) with ADA (Americans with Disabilities Act) accessibility and VA Barrier-Free Design Standard and Architectural Barriers Act Accessibility Standards, and have 40 parking space, to include 4 ADA spaces or more if required by local law or statute. Space must accommodate PACT (Patient Aligned Care Team) space model (http://www.cfm.va.gov/til/Prototype/CBOCPrototype-02-ProjNarrative.pdf ). The following is an estimate of needed rooms/space:

The anticipated lease will be a full-service lease to mean all utilities, security, telephone, janitorial and all-season landscape and snow removal are included. The anticipated lease term is a firm term of five (5) years, and additional soft term of ten (10) years for a total lease term of 15 years.

The space must be in or abounding the delineated.

Delineated Area: Huntingdon County, PA

Space will not be within a 100-year flood plain. Space within the 100-year flood plain would only be considered if no space was available outside the 100-year flood plain.

If applicable, historical property should be identified for consideration.

If applicable, socioeconomic classification should be identified for consideration.

Interested parties should submit information sufficient to show space fulfills the basic requirements stated in this notice: outside 100-year flood plain; historical or non-historical space identification; socio-economic status identified, within delineated area; meets the requirement of amount of space and ability to provide PACT design.

Responses to this notice will assist VA in determining whether this acquisition should be set-aside for competition restricted to SDVOSB or VOSB concerns in accordance with 38 USC Sec. 8127 or proceed with Full and Open competition from capable sources.
